Just traded out the 5.0 E30 for a low mileage E34 535I with 5 speed trans.
It feels very slow, I understand that it SHOULD feel slow considering my last vehicle. However when I am having to punch it to keep up with minivans from a light, something doesn't seem right.
Also, there is no power curve, or a very flat one. It seems to pull best below 3k, which still isn't much. I have heard that the m30 loves revs, which this one struggles. Does any of this sound normal?
I have a feeling the cat may be clogged, but I want to get some opinions before I go tearing into it.
